NKURENKURU: The Namibian Police Force (NamPol) in the Kahenge district on Monday arrested a 24-year-old man after he allegedly strangled his girlfriend to death here on Sunday evening.
NamPol’s Kavango Regional Crime Investigations’ Coordinator, Deputy Commissioner Willie Bampton told Nampa on Tuesday that the suspect and the deceased had an argument inside a bar, and soon after the suspect dragged her outside where he allegedly strangled her with his bare hands.
The suspect allegedly ran away after realising that his girlfriend was unconscious.
It is alleged that the suspect strangled his lover after establishing that she had apparently been having an affair with someone else.
The deceased, identified as Cecilia Petrus, was found dead behind the bar on Monday morning, with bruises around her neck.
Her next of kin have been informed.
The suspect, whose name is known, is expected to appear in the Rundu Magistrate’s Court on Wednesday.
Nkurenkuru is situated some 130km west of Rundu.
In a separate incident, the police here opened a case of culpable homicide after the driver of a Toyota pick-up vehicle allegedly bumped a 16-year-old boy to death at the Haisisira village, situated 50km west of Rundu on Friday at 19h30.
The driver, Kalomo Ndeulikufa, 57, was not arrested.
The deceased was identified as Paulus Nakwa, a resident of the Haisisira village.
His next of kin were informed.
